Car
From the center of Cross Timbers, head east on Main Street toward State Highway 75. Turn left onto State Highway 75, and continue for approximately 12 miles. You will then take the exit toward Toronto. Once you reach Toronto, follow the signs to Sandstone Campground, which is located at the address Toronto, KS 66777. The campground will be on your right side after a short drive.
Public Transportation
Unfortunately, public transportation options to Sandstone Campground from Cross Timbers are limited. Your best bet is to take a bus to the nearest major town with a transit hub, such as Burlington, KS. From there, you will need to arrange for a taxi or rideshare service to cover the approximately 10-mile distance to Sandstone Campground. Be sure to check the bus schedules in advance, as they may not run frequently.
Biking
For adventurous travelers, biking from Cross Timbers to Sandstone Campground is an option. Head east on Main Street, then follow the same route as if you were driving on State Highway 75. Be cautious of traffic, and ensure you have a map or GPS device to guide you. The route is approximately 12 miles long, so plan accordingly with water and snacks.
